Synthesis of 1,2,3-Triphospholenes, 1,2-Diphosphetes, and Unsymmetric Phospholes by Rhodium-catalyzed Cleavage of P−P Bonds and Addition to Alkynes

抄録

The rhodium-catalyzed addition reaction of cyclo-(PPh)5 to alkynes in refluxing THF efficiently provide 1,2,3-triphospholenes, in which the –PPh–PPh–PPh– group is transferred from cyclo-(PPh)5 by the cleavage of P−P bonds. In refluxing chlorobenzene, the reactions are accompanied by the formation of 1,2-diphosphetes. When the triphospholenes containing P−P bonds are reacted with reactive alkynes under rhodium-catalyzed conditions, unsymmetric phospholes are obtained. The rhodium-catalyzed reactions can be used to synthesize various phosphorus-containing heterocycles with different numbers of phosphorus atoms.
